summaryrefslogtreecommitdiff
path: root/libs/input
diff options
context:
space:
mode:
authorPrabir Pradhan <prabirmsp@google.com>2018-11-14 19:55:21 -0800
committerPrabir Pradhan <prabirmsp@google.com>2018-11-19 18:10:48 -0800
commite5696a5ccc736bc636f31deceee622cc21700a21 (patch)
treeefe93722f89bdff402d17031830bb313276fcfcb /libs/input
parent817d206fff34f751f550b66ea59bb5fd561d6bba (diff)
InputFlinger Split: Use libinputreader in InputManagerService
This changes native InputManagerService to use the new backend library for inputflinger: libinputreader. Bug: 119264687 Test: manual: Build, run, and test input (touch, mouse) Change-Id: I619492d5492cd8444d7c2cc7af9717c19c938256
Diffstat (limited to 'libs/input')
-rw-r--r--libs/input/Android.bp5
-rw-r--r--libs/input/PointerController.h2
2 files changed, 5 insertions, 2 deletions
diff --git a/libs/input/Android.bp b/libs/input/Android.bp
index c5a6ec590d30..f1d9397783ed 100644
--- a/libs/input/Android.bp
+++ b/libs/input/Android.bp
@@ -28,10 +28,13 @@ cc_library_shared {
"libgui",
"libui",
"libinput",
- "libinputflinger",
"libnativewindow",
],
+ header_libs: [
+ "libinputflinger_headers",
+ ],
+
include_dirs: ["frameworks/native/services"],
cflags: [
diff --git a/libs/input/PointerController.h b/libs/input/PointerController.h
index eb3469e0b3f0..7f4e5a59c9b6 100644
--- a/libs/input/PointerController.h
+++ b/libs/input/PointerController.h
@@ -24,7 +24,7 @@
#include <ui/DisplayInfo.h>
#include <input/Input.h>
-#include <inputflinger/PointerControllerInterface.h>
+#include <PointerControllerInterface.h>
#include <utils/BitSet.h>
#include <utils/RefBase.h>
#include <utils/Looper.h>